Método IMFSourceResolver::CancelObjectCreation (mfidl.h)
Cancela una solicitud asincrónica para crear un objeto.
Sintaxis
HRESULT CancelObjectCreation(
[in] IUnknown *pIUnknownCancelCookie
);
Parámetros
[in] pIUnknownCancelCookie
Puntero a la interfaz IUnknown que se devolvió en el parámetro ppIUnknownCancelCookie del método IMFSourceResolver::BeginCreateObjectFromByteStream o IMFSourceResolver::BeginCreateObjectFromURL .
Valor devuelto
Si este método se realiza correctamente, devuelve S_OK. De lo contrario, devuelve un código de error de HRESULT.
Comentarios
Puede usar este método para cancelar una llamada anterior a BeginCreateObjectFromByteStream o BeginCreateObjectFromURL. Sin embargo, dado que estos métodos son asincrónicos, es posible que se completen antes de que se pueda cancelar la operación. Por lo tanto, es posible que la devolución de llamada todavía se invoque después de llamar a este método.
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ows Vista [aplicaciones de escritorio | aplicaciones para UWP] |
Servidor mínimo compatible | Windows Server 2008 [aplicaciones de escritorio | aplicaciones para UWP] |
Plataforma de destino | Windows |
Encabezado | mfidl.h |
Library | Mfuuid.lib |